Output 2873d915159bf8a9e0246028b10ee08750a40be0def39660ac269156e49a870c:0

value
317555413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65fd16e526a36844e44ff53ff0e7260a551c7501 OP_EQUAL
address
3AzHMt3EPaNL7jTTFaMrgRVDjWi1Mczmzp
transaction
2873d915159bf8a9e0246028b10ee08750a40be0def39660ac269156e49a870c
confirmations
496334
spent
true